Output 23213009054e54aed31301a33467e659493eb19ec2b39fc0feaaef802c5f49e3:8

value
1282813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9077adeb78563e21aaf57a3a773126483f260ef OP_EQUAL
address
3L1xhpRZRQiqQjDwAbRiTcWkztd9Gs8tzP
transaction
23213009054e54aed31301a33467e659493eb19ec2b39fc0feaaef802c5f49e3
spent
true